The censorship of comments on Profootballtalk.com must go.
Semingly harmless comments get snipped while more (relatively speaking) egregious comments go unscathed.
As long as the comments do not cross boundaries of decency, racism, hate, comments must be allowed to be posted.
Sign this petition to let PFT know there are people that are really unhappy with their censors.
The lack of an ability for users to discuss the censors is why the problem is so unknown. Comments gets deleted, users get deleted, and are never given a reason why. There's no way for them to ask for a reason or to complain, so the only person who knows is the user, aside from the censor.
